  • What are the top landmarks to see in and around Seeshaupt?

    Seeshaupt itself is a charming village on the shores of Lake Starnberg. You can visit the historic St. Michael's Church in the village center, or take a walk along the promenade and enjoy the views of the lake. Just outside of Seeshaupt, the Andechs Monastery is a must-see, known for its beautiful architecture and its famous brewery.

  • What are the most affordable attractions in and around Seeshaupt?

    A walk along the lakefront promenade is free and offers stunning views of Lake Starnberg. You can also enjoy a picnic at the lakeside or rent a paddleboat for a relaxing afternoon on the water. The Andechs Monastery is a beautiful and free attraction, but you can sample their beers and enjoy their delicious food at a reasonable price.

  • How can travelers relax during a week in and arond Seeshaupt?

    Seeshaupt is perfect for relaxation! Spend your days swimming, sunbathing, or kayaking on Lake Starnberg. Take a bike ride along the scenic trails around the lake, or visit the nearby spa town of Bad Tölz for a rejuvenating experience. In the evenings, enjoy a delicious meal at one of the local restaurants or cafes, and soak up the peaceful atmosphere of this charming village.

  • Which towns or cities worth a visit near Seeshaupt?

    Seeshaupt is close to several charming towns and cities. You can easily take a day trip to Munich, the capital of Bavaria, or to the historic town of Weilheim, known for its beautiful architecture and its lively market square. The spa town of Bad Tölz is also a great option for a relaxing day trip.
